Lorraine Nordmann’s leading textbook, Beauty Therapy: The Foundations 2nd edition has been fully revised to reflect VRQ Beauty Therapy at Level 2, with content specifically mapped to VRQ learning outcomes and range statements throughout. This textbook continues to be the only Official Guide to Level 2 Beauty Therapy fully endorsed by Habia while matching the recently updated National Occupational Standards. Maintaining a clear presentation and user-friendly format, this revised edition boasts new photography, new assessment questions, a revised glossary and four new chapters, with contributions from bestselling author of The Complete Nail Technician Marian Newman. This authoritative guide will encourage and inspire trainee beauty therapists towards a rewarding career. This book is suitable for those studying for VRQ Level 2 qualifications with all awarding associations, including VTCT, City & Guilds, ITEC and other providers. It has been developed to equip learners with everything they need to gain their qualification and provide a handy reference throughout their career.
